Rushden & Diamonds youth team striker Sam Smith has signed a professional contract, which could see him stay at Nene Park until 2010.

The second year scholar signed as a youth player in early 2007 after being spotted playing for Corby Town Under 18s. So far this season, Smith has scored 11 goals for the youth team, impressing Rushden & Diamonds Manager Garry Hill with his strength and finishing. Smith has been given squad number 28 for the remainder of this season.

Youth Team Manager Paul Driver said "I'm very happy to hear of the news that Sam has been given a professional contract, and this is a great advert for what we are trying to do at Rushden & Diamonds, bringing through young players to become first team footballers. I'm particularly pleased for Sam, as he has been a model professional both on and off the pitch, with a great attitude to the game.

We will continue to build on this success and hopefully bring many more players through to the first team in the coming months and years."
